Electronic System Security Jr. Technician

Versar Global Solutions is a provider of mission lifecycle solutions for government and commercial customers. They are seeking a Junior Security Technician to assist with the design, installation, and maintenance of security systems, ensuring compliance with regulatory standards and providing training to personnel.

Responsibilities

Assist with the design, procurement, logistics, installation, routine maintenance, sustainment, configuration, programming, and lifecycle replacement of PACS, IDS, VSS, and physical security systems within this contract, as well as the integration of other safety and security subsystems
Ensure equipment is updated and operational, meeting required local, state, federal, and ADA requirements
Assist with 3rd party security systems integrations and software updates and helps train other personnel in the use of these systems
Assists with security assessments, technology upgrades, product selections, testing, field verification of systems and inspection of work in progress for compliance with applicable regulations and standards
Makes recommendations for security equipment and systems
Assists with issuing, assigning access rights for access control cards and decommissioning of access control cards
Maintains inventory of essential parts and equipment to ensure repairs and installation in a timely manner
Ensure monitoring and timely resolution of service and repair issues. Maintains appropriate records as required
Create and run reports for ESS/physical security systems as required
Provides onsite ESS training of the Customer personnel as required
Performs other related duties as assigned

Required

Minimum high school diploma or equivalent and three (3) years of experience working with security systems to include, service, and maintenance across a broad spectrum of PACS, IDS, and VSS
Requires a Top-Secret clearance
Knowledge of compliance with industry standards, policies, and guidelines such as: physical and electronic security; access and key control; HSPD; NIST SP; FICAM; OMB; and ISC
Knowledge of other security disciplines and their relationship to the electronic and physical security program to respond to and troubleshoot system problems
Demonstrate the ability to comprehend technical language, read, and interpret blueprints, wiring diagrams, and schematics
Demonstrate the ability to effectively communicate both in writing and verbally
Demonstrate the ability to exercise considerable judgement and initiative
Working knowledge of low voltage systems
Working knowledge of network principles
Must be proficient in English, both written and verbal, to ensure effective communication and collaboration
Successful results of preemployment screenings, including federal background check, MVR, and drug screen
Comply with company drug and alcohol policy
Be authorized to work in the US or will be authorized by the successful candidate's start date
